Start your journey with the Seafood City Tour on March 22nd or 23rd, beginning at 8:00 AM. This half-day excursion takes you to the heart of Dar es Salaam, where you’ll discover the bustling Kivukoni Fish Market. Here, the morning air is filled with the scent of the sea and the lively chatter of fishermen selling their fresh catch. From red snapper to lobster, the market is a feast for the senses, offering a glimpse into the daily life of the city’s residents. As you wander through the stalls, take the opportunity to purchase unique souvenirs, such as corrie shells, and enjoy a scrumptious seafood lunch that showcases the flavors of the Indian Ocean.

A Journey Through Time and Culture

As the day progresses, delve deeper into the cultural heritage of Dar es Salaam with the City Storytelling Tour, available from 10:00 AM to 2:00 PM on both March 22nd and 23rd. This tour promises an unforgettable experience, weaving together compelling narratives that bring the city’s history to life. Begin your exploration at the Mwenge Woodcarvers Market, where African life is expressed through intricate wood carvings and vibrant paintings. This is not just a shopping trip; it’s a chance to connect with local artisans and understand the stories behind their creations.

Next, venture to the historic Kariakoo Market, a must-see spot in Dar es Salaam. Built by German colonialists in the 1950s, this market is the largest indoor and outdoor market in East Africa, serving as a vital hub for trade across the region. As you navigate its bustling aisles, you’ll uncover the rich tapestry of cultures that converge here, each stall offering a unique piece of the city’s history. Whether you’re searching for a special memento or simply soaking in the atmosphere, Kariakoo Market is a testament to the enduring spirit of Dar es Salaam.
